<DIV STYLE="text-align:Left;"><DIV><DIV><P><SPAN>Of the land-based Public Transit providers in Snohomish County such as Community Transit (CT), Everett Transit (ET), and Sound Transit (ST), their online data depicting current transit ROUTES and/or STOPS is available for download. The "General Transit Feed Specification" (GTFS) is the industry standard data format for transit schedule data. A merged rendition of these data occurs after unpacking a .ZIP file, specifically, the ROUTES.TXT, STOPS.TXT, and TRIPS.TXT files. GTFS.org gives the following descriptions. STOPS are where vehicles pick up or drop off riders. Also defines stations and station entrances. Transit ROUTES. A route is a group of trips that are displayed to riders as a single service. Two fields from TRIPS.TXT, “direction_id” and “trip_headsign”, via the primary key "shape_id", were joined to this ".TRANSPORTATION__transit_routes" Feature Class. </SPAN></P><P><SPAN>These .TXT files are input sources for executing ArcGIS' geo-processing " GTFS" commands to transform into Feature Classes. An added field named "MERGE_SRC" tells the source of each feature. The "... _url" fields were generally calculated for CT, and ET, while ST provided more exact website URLs. FME/SAFE processes may be used to automate the workflow of auto-updates. For more information about GTFS documentation, please refer to https://gtfs.org, and refer to each of the Public Transit providers.</SPAN></P></DIV></DIV></DIV> |
